Introduction to Automotive Boosting Transformer Bobbins


Automotive boosting transformer bobbins serve as a primary component within transformers, enabling efficient voltage conversion and electrical insulation in automotive applications. These bobbins are designed to hold the windings of the transformer and are essential in ensuring that these systems function correctly under various conditions. The journey to create these components requires a deep understanding of electrical engineering principles, material science, and advanced manufacturing techniques.


The Conceptual Design of Transformer Bobbins


The journey begins with the conceptual design phase, where engineers and designers collaborate to outline the specifications and functionalities required of the transformer bobbin. This phase involves:


Identifying Specifications


It is crucial to determine the dimensions, load capacity, and environmental factors that the bobbin will encounter. Understanding these specifications helps in creating a robust design that meets the demands of automotive applications.


Utilizing Computer-Aided Design (CAD)


Modern design processes leverage CAD software to create detailed 3D models of the bobbin. This allows for precise visualizations and simulations of how the bobbin will perform under various conditions. Engineers can analyze factors such as thermal expansion, vibration resistance, and electromagnetic interference.


Prototyping


A prototype is often created to evaluate the design in real-world conditions. This stage is essential for identifying any potential issues early in the process, allowing for adjustments before mass production begins.


Material Selection for Optimal Performance


Choosing the right materials is pivotal in the manufacturing of automotive boosting transformer bobbins. The materials must withstand high temperatures, resist corrosion, and provide excellent electrical insulation. Commonly used materials include:


Thermoplastics


Thermoplastics such as polycarbonate or nylon are often chosen for their excellent insulation properties and mechanical strength. These materials can be molded into precise shapes and are lightweight, making them ideal for automotive applications.


Composites


Composite materials, which combine two or more different materials, are increasingly popular due to their enhanced mechanical properties and resistance to environmental degradation. These materials can be tailored to meet specific performance requirements.


Metals


In some applications, metal bobbins are used for their superior thermal conductivity and strength. However, they require additional insulating layers to prevent electrical shorts.


The Manufacturing Process of Transformer Bobbins


Once the design and materials are finalized, the manufacturing process can commence. This process typically involves several key steps:


Injection Molding


For thermoplastic bobbins, injection molding is a preferred method. Plastic pellets are heated until molten and injected into molds, where they cool and solidify into the desired shape. This method allows for high precision and repeatability.


Machining


For metal bobbins, machining processes such as turning and milling are employed. These processes remove material to achieve the exact specifications required for each bobbin.


Assembly


After production, bobbins may require assembly with other components, such as windings or electrical connectors. This is often done in a controlled environment to ensure quality and reduce contamination.


Quality Control in Bobbin Production


Quality control is an essential aspect of manufacturing automotive boosting transformer bobbins. Implementing robust testing procedures can help ensure that the final products meet industry standards and customer expectations. Key quality control measures include:


Material Testing


Before production begins, raw materials undergo rigorous testing to verify their properties. This testing ensures that only high-quality materials are used in the manufacturing process.


Dimensional Inspection


Using precise measuring instruments, each bobbin is inspected for dimensional accuracy. This ensures that each component will fit correctly within the automotive systems they are designed for.


Performance Testing


Finally, completed bobbins may undergo performance testing under various conditions to evaluate their durability, thermal stability, and electrical properties. This step is critical for ensuring reliability in automotive applications.


Applications of Automotive Boosting Transformer Bobbins


Automotive boosting transformer bobbins are utilized in a variety of systems within vehicles, including:


Electric and Hybrid Vehicles


In electric and hybrid vehicles, these bobbins are crucial for managing power distribution and voltage regulation, ensuring efficient operation of electric motors and battery systems.


Power Supply Systems


Automotive boosting transformer bobbins are integral to power supply systems, facilitating the conversion of voltage levels for various electronic components, enhancing overall system performance.


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S)


Modern vehicles equipped with ADAS rely on precise electrical signals for functionality. Transformer bobbins play a vital role in ensuring these systems operate effectively.

Frequently Asked Questions


What is a transformer bobbin?


A transformer bobbin is a component used to hold the wire windings in a transformer. It provides structural support and electrical insulation between the windings and the core.
